B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, precisely formulated for feed-grade use and analyzed to meet stringent high-quality and basic safety benchmarks. BHT is actually a lipophilic organic and natural compound that is definitely generally made use of being an antioxidant in different industrial programs. In animal nourishment, BHT FEED GRADE TEST is commonly utilised to avoid the oxidation of fats and oils in animal feed, thereby preserving the nutritional worth and extending the shelf life of the feed. Oxidized fats not just shed nutritional efficacy but can also deliver unsafe compounds, affecting the wellness and development of livestock. The inclusion of BHT in feed calls for demanding screening to ensure it adheres to regulatory expectations which is Protected for use by animals, which at some point enters the human food chain. The screening protocols ordinarily assess the purity, efficacy, and opportunity residues in animal tissues.

Yet another important compound while in the chemical area is Pentachloropyridine. This compound is usually a chlorinated spinoff of pyridine and has garnered desire as a consequence of its utility being an intermediate during the synthesis of agrochemicals, dyes, and prescription drugs. Its significant degree of chlorination makes it a potent compound, which ought to be taken care of with care as a result of possible toxicity and environmental problems. Pentachloropyridine serves as being a setting up block in chemical synthesis, permitting chemists to develop more complex molecules Which may be Employed in herbicides, insecticides, or even specialty polymers. The handling and disposal of Pentachloropyridine are controlled, provided its prospective environmental persistence and bioaccumulation threat. Industries working with this compound frequently undertake closed-program output solutions and arduous security protocols to minimize exposure.

M-Phenylene Diamine, generally abbreviated as MPD, is definitely an aromatic amine that capabilities prominently within the production of aramid fibers, which are effectively-known for their heat resistance and toughness. Kevlar and Nomex, used in entire body armor and hearth-resistant clothing, respectively, are manufactured using MPD for a important precursor. The compound by itself is made up of a benzene ring with two amino groups while in the meta positions, making it ideal for generating polymers with appealing thermal and mechanical Houses. M-Phenylene Diamine (MPD) is likewise Employed in the dye market, specially in hair dyes as well as other cosmetic purposes, While its use continues to be curtailed in a few locations because of protection concerns. When production solutions made up of MPD, proper occupational security techniques are vital to secure personnel from prolonged publicity, which may lead to skin sensitization or other health problems.

O-Phenylene Diamine (OPDA), even though structurally similar to MPD, differs while in the positioning on the amino groups, which considerably influences its chemical reactivity and application. OPDA is commonly utilized inside the production of dyes and pigments, where it contributes to the formation of vivid colours which might be secure and extended-lasting. Additionally it is Utilized in the synthesis of heterocyclic compounds and pharmaceuticals. OPDA’s purpose in corrosion inhibitors and rubber chemical substances further highlights its flexibility. Nonetheless, similar to other aromatic amines, OPDA is usually connected to toxicity hazards, and so, its use is very carefully managed and monitored. The significance of suitable handling, ideal storage, and satisfactory protective actions can not be overstated when coping with OPDA in any industrial placing.

Pinacolone is an additional noteworthy compound with a variety of applications. This is a ketone With all the molecular components C6H12O and is also applied mainly as an intermediate within the synthesis of pesticides and herbicides, specially in the creation of triazole fungicides and selected plant expansion regulators. Pinacolone’s composition includes BHT FEED GRADE-TEST a tertiary butyl group, which contributes to its exceptional reactivity in organic synthesis. Beyond agriculture, it can also be found in the manufacture of pharmaceuticals and fragrances. Pinacolone is valued for its power to go through nucleophilic substitution and condensation reactions, rendering it a beneficial reagent in laboratory and industrial processes. When it can be much less dangerous than some of the Formerly reviewed compounds, protection safeguards remain necessary to mitigate any dangers affiliated with its volatility and possible irritant Attributes.

two-Heptanone is really a ketone that Obviously takes place in certain crops and is additionally present in tiny quantities in human sweat and sure animal secretions. It is commonly used in the fragrance and taste industries due to its pleasant, fruity odor. Moreover, two-Heptanone has found applications like a solvent and intermediate in natural synthesis. Curiously, exploration has instructed that it might play a task in chemical signaling, particularly in insects, exactly where it functions as an alarm pheromone. This has triggered its analyze in pest Management approaches and behavioral science. Industrially, 2-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its comparatively small toxicity causes it to be ideal for use in consumer products and solutions, Despite the fact that proper labeling and managing Directions are normally mandated.
